What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Henry, Virginia?
In Henry, Virginia,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$4,500 to $6,500, depending on the facility, level of care needed, and apartment size. This is generally in line with or slightly below the Virginia state average. Costs can vary based on amenities, location within Henry, and whether specialized memory care is required. It's advisable to contact local facilities directly for detailed pricing and to inquire about any potential financial assistance programs available in the area.

How are assisted living facilities regulated and licensed in Virginia, and what should I look for in Henry?
In Virginia, all ass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Virginia Department of Social Services (VDSS). They must comply with the Standards for Licensed Assisted Living Facilities. When evaluating a facility in Henry, you should verify its license status through the VDSS website and check for any recent inspection reports or violations. Look for facilities that clearly outline their admission and discharge policies, staffing ratios, and emergency procedures. Given Henry's location, also inquire about their plans for severe weather, as rural areas can face unique challenges. Always schedule an in-person tour to assess the environment and ask about staff training specific to Virginia regulations.
What local resources in Henry, VA, can help families with the transition to assisted living?
Families in Henry, Virginia, can tap into several local and regional resources. The Patrick County Department of Social Services can provide information on potential financial aid or Medicaid waiver programs. The Blue Ridge Area Agency on Aging offers free counseling, support, and information on long-term care options. For veterans and their spouses, the local Veterans Service Office can advise on benefits like Aid and Attendance. Additionally, community organizations, churches, and senior centers in Henry and nearby Stuart may offer support groups or volunteer services to help with the transition. Connecting with these resources can provide valuable local insight and assistance.
